I am using GASRetry inside my google script. when I am trying to run its showing the GASRetry is undefined. May I know how to add the GASRetry library in my project? From where can I get the script ID of the GASRetry library?

I think the script id is "1EugqzsWbWssuYne0wNZvNgeXqFfD8dPRMZM3PnpaV3SsiW5qUANNxhXL" I found it here. Went to the public script and looked at the script id in the legacy editor.
